Steps
- 1
First, ready all ingredients. Take flours in a big container. I added more jowar flour than shown in the first picture.
- 2
Add in dry masalas. Add 2 cups of water in batches and mix to form a lumpfree mixture.
- 3
Add in the fresh ingredients. Add in more water and prepare a batter. Mix vigorously and rest the batter covered for 30 minutes.
- 4
The batter should be very thin liquidt of MILK CONSISTENCY. Heat a tawa and sprinkle chopped onions. The tawa should be very hot. Mix well and take some batter in a pouring cup and make a mesh netted dosa by pouring the batter from a height of 4-5" from the tawa, keeping flame high
- 5
Start from circumference for perfect dosa. Now reduce flame to medium snd roast the Jowar dosa well. When brown spots appear drizzle ghee and roast until crispy. Fold and take out on serving plate.
- 6
Serve hot with coconut chutney. (Do tempering in the chutney for best taste). Serve healthy Instant Jowar Dosa with a smile😊. Happy Cooking😊!!
Tips
Note that the flours settle at the bottom of the batter So mix well first before making each dosa for the right texture.
